Notre Dame de Namur University is a private nonprofit bachelor's-granting institution in Belmont, California (large suburb setting), enrolling 33 undergraduates. It has a Roman Catholic religious affiliation.
About Belmont, California
Belmont is a city in San Mateo County, California, United States. It is in the San Francisco Bay Area, on the San Francisco Peninsula about halfway between San Francisco and San Jose. It was originally part of Rancho de las Pulgas, for which one of its main roads, the Alameda de las Pulgas, is named. The city was incorporated in 1926. Belmont lies on the edge of California's Silicon Valley. (Wikipedia)

On-campus criminal offenses reported under the Clery Act, 2022–2024, across 1 campus (306 students). Counts reflect reports, not convictions — schools with strong reporting cultures often show more, so a higher count doesn't simply mean a more dangerous campus.
